Elizabeth Freeman on privilege1

“Any time, any time while I was a slave, if one minute’s freedom had been offered to me, and I had been told I must die at the end of that minute, I would have taken it—just to stand one minute on God’s airth a free women—I would.”
— Elizabeth Freeman2
